Early Morning Cut Job

Just after midnight on Saturday morning Bay District was alerted for a serious motor vehicle accident with subjects trapped. Squad 3 responded shortly after dispatch with Rescue Engine 92 responding shortly thereafter. Enroute police on the scene confirmed a vehicle overturned with two patients trapped. Squad 3 arrived with a vehicle that had broken a telephone pole overturned on its roof off the roadway in a ditch.

Squad 3 went to work stabilizing the vehicle and starting extrication. Rescue Engine 92 arrived and assisted in the extrication. After removing both passenger side doors both patients were removed from the vehicle in about 15 minutes and turned over to EMS for patient care. Both patients were transported by the Maryland State Police Aviation Unit to area trauma centers. Engine 93 handled the landing zone at Great Mills High School.

Units remained on the scene for a short time with clean up before returning to service.

 
Units: Squad 3, Rescue Engine 92, Engine 93
 
Mutual Aid: Ambulance 388, Ambulance 398, Medic 139, Ambulance 67, Trooper 7
